Why should I wear a helmet?
With skateboarding, safety and protection must always come first. While wearing your helmet while skating may seem uncomfortable, no one will criticize you. Concussions and other types of head trauma are common, especially among beginners. Even though you understand how to fall correctly, accidents are difficult to avoid. Colorful helmets also increase your visibility for incoming vehicles while skating alongside the road.
Ensure the helmet fits properly. Measure your head to determine the optimal size. Position a measuring tape about one inch over your brows and measure the circumference of your head. Skateboarding helmets should have higher impact resistance than other varieties.
What are some other protective gears that I should wear while skateboarding?
Every skateboarder should wear standard safety equipment; a helmet, wrist guards, elbow and knee protection, and suitable shoes. Wrist guards support the wrist and lower the likelihood of sprains if you fall.
Knee and elbow protectors lessen the intensity of cuts and bruises and keep road rash at bay. For example, suppose you fall off your skateboard because of the improper execution of a skating trick, such as an Ollie; the first body part that hits the ground is your knee. Wearing closed, slip-resistant footwear and goggles is good practice.

Skateboard with Three Adjustable Speeds
The skateboard sports a seven-layer rock-hard maple decking for increased flex, stability, and durability. It can sustain all stamping crashes without distortion. It includes a 2.4GHz wireless controller that allows you to go forward, backward, speed up, or brake. The control has a range of fourteen meters. An LED display shows the battery level.
For beginners and intermediate skaters, the skateboard’s 50W motor features three speed modes: low (6.2mph), moderate (9.3mph), and fast (12.4mph). It has a 29.4V 2000mah lithium battery with a maximum distance of five miles and can completely recharge in two hours.

Adjustable Speed and Braking Features
The KYNG Electric Skateboard has a 350W hub motor for maximum power. The skateboard has a seven-layer Canadian Maple Wood decking that can support up to 175 pounds of rider weight for a pleasant ride. This board has a maximum range of 10 miles. The KYNG controller is simple and ergonomic, with an LED panel that displays the velocity, speedometer, four-speed selection, and forward/reverse indicators.
The thumb throttle offers precise controlling and braking and is easy to operate. Its 4000mah solid rechargeable lithium battery recharges within two hours. At nine pounds, this board is lightweight and endures speeds of up to fifteen miles per hour.
